Gurveer
Gurveer has 196 recorded births since 1994 in federal Social Security data, most heavily in 2007 -- full year-by-year trend, decade aggregates, and state rankings follow.

Gurveer's usage pattern, beyond the headline number
Gurveer splits its recorded history at 2013: 54% of all births land in the more recent half, 46% in the earlier half, an evenly balanced pattern over time. The single quietest year was 1994 (5 births) -- compare that against the 2007 peak of 16 for a sense of just how much the name's popularity has swung.
